Ever heard the phrase, Vive la revolution? It means “Long live the revolution,” and is often used to refer to the French Revolution. Beginning in the year 1789, French citizens rebelled against their king to demand better political representation. Ultimately, they were successful, and officially abolished the monarchy on September 21st 1792. Another history-making event happened on September 8th, 1883 in the United States when the Northern Pacific Railroad was completed. This railroad connected the eastern and western parts of the country, and had a huge impact on US culture and society. Instead of taking months, traveling across the country took only a few days.
